#VanBreda crime scene was ‘unusually neat’ for a break-in

2 June 2017 by Alan

#VanBreda crime scene was ‘unusually neat’ for a break-in: A crime-scene investigator spent three weeks combing the multimillion-rand De Zalze Golf Estate house where members of the Van Breda family were murdered.: IOL section Feed for Western-cape Francesca Villette
